How the events go down[/b]

At 11:30 am event registration will begin. Make sure that you have your helmet, registration check, ID

(if over 18), and your parents (if under 18.

From Noon-2pm

the rails will be open for practice and for those who just want to ride

for free for a couple hours. Competitors and Free loaders will be

divided into 2 lines. Those who are competing will go 2 or 3 to 1 over

the free loaders to insure that they get plenty of time on the rails.

From 2pm to 3pm the rails will be closed so the staff can prepare for the comp.

At 2pm Competition registration will be closed.

From 3pm to 6pm riders will compete in 3 solid hours of 1 on 1 battles.

(ski vs. ski and snowboard vs. snowboard) Riders will get a point for a

win and a tie. At the end of the 3 hours, the top 8 skiers and the top

8 snowboarders will qualify for the finals that night. Even if a

competitor has a bunch of losses he or she can still make the top 8.

U-15 best trick and Female competitors will be allowed to session

during this time as well. Judges will also begin watching for best

trick during this session.

From 6pm to 7pm the rails will be closed for main event preparation.

At 7pm The main event will begin and run as long as it has to. It will start out with the U-15 and the Female Best Trick contests.

The Main Event Format

will be skier vs. skier and snowboarder vs. snowboarder. Competitors

will battle it out 1 on 1 in either a best of 5 or best of 7 series.

This process will continue until we have a ski champion and a snowboard

champion. Skiers and snowboarder will never compete against each other.

The award ceremony will directly follow.
